Best Outdoor Activities in Spokane for Adventure Enthusiasts

For those seeking adventure, Spokane provides a variety of outdoor pursuits that are designed for nature enthusiasts and thrill-seekers alike. The picturesque Spokane River presents opportunities for white-water rafting and kayaking, attracting those craving excitement on the water. Close by, the rolling hills of Riverside State Park present excellent mountain biking and hiking trails, displaying spectacular views of the surrounding landscape.

During the winter season, the surrounding mountains turn into a playground for snowboarding and skiing, bringing in winter sports fans from near and far. Rock climbers can discover the impressive cliffs at the neighboring Beacon Hill, while fishing enthusiasts can cast their lines in the surrounding untouched lakes and rivers. Furthermore, the dense refer to resource forests surrounding Spokane are perfect for camping and wildlife watching. With so many exciting choices, Spokane stands out as an outdoor enthusiast's paradise, inviting adventure lovers to immerse themselves in its natural beauty and exhilarating experiences.

Must-Visit Family Attractions in Spokane

When families seek adventure and fun, Spokane provides a wealth of activities that appeal to every age group. Among the most notable attractions is Riverfront Park, where kids can delight in the iconic gondola ride, playgrounds, and a splash pad over the Spokane Falls. The park provides ample space for outdoor activities and picnics, making it a perfect family outing.

One more must-see is the renowned Spokane Children's Museum, which showcases immersive exhibits crafted to inspire kids through practical discovery. For wildlife enthusiasts, the Spokane Zoo at Riverfront Park displays a diverse range of animals and hosts learning programs to encourage a connection with nature.

Families can also explore the Mobius Science Center, where science comes to life through captivating displays and hands-on activities. These destinations promise that families exploring Spokane make unforgettable memories packed with fun and exploration.

Seasonal Festivals and Gatherings in Spokane

Lively festivities characterize the city of Spokane's seasonal events and festivals, bringing together both locals and visitors alike. Each time of year provides memorable moments, showcasing Spokane's vibrant culture and communal pride. Spring announces the beloved Lilac Festival, a festivity highlighting a grand parade, floral displays, and various family-friendly activities. Summertime welcomes the popular Spokane County Interstate Fair, where guests delight in exciting attractions, fun-filled games, and local food stalls complemented by live entertainment.

When fall sets in, the city celebrates the widely celebrated Spokane Oktoberfest, mixing classic German traditions with locally brewed craft beers and hearty food offerings. The winter season turns Spokane into a magical holiday destination with the annual Holiday Tree Lighting Ceremony, lighting up Riverfront Park and stirring the festive atmosphere.

These occasions not only showcase Spokane's vibrant history but also build relationships among locals and tourists, transforming the city into a dynamic center of excitement year-round. Each celebration delivers a remarkable experience, welcoming participants to enjoy the celebratory environment.
